Description
Learn the fundamental skills of crochet with step-by-step instructions and clear, easy-to-follow photographs and illustrations, and then use your new skills to make a variety of crochet designs. After you master the basic stitches such as single crochet and double crochet, expand your skills to crocheting bobbles, working with beads, Tunisian crochet, and other advanced skills. Make your first scarf, pillow, or shawl, and then move on to a more complex basketweave blanket, woven shoulder bag, beaded shawl, or child's jumper. Contemporary, stylish projects that can be adapted to a variety of colour schemes. An excellent reference resource to keep on your shelf: includes the skills and techniques you need to make just about any crochet design.

Person
Sharon Silverman has written Basic Crocheting, Tunisian Crochet and Crochet Pillows. She is a writer, crocheter and designer. Besides being a member of the Crochet Guild of America she has appeared several times on HGTV's fiber arts show, Uncommon Threads. Sharon lives in West Chester, Pa.
